We wholeheartedly endorse Brightstar Solar who installed a 6.4 kWp system on our Spencer, MA home. Brightstar Solar is owned by Jon and Mona Reese who have been in the business for many years. We were recommended to them by a friend and are very happy with are decision to go with Brightstar. Initially Jon came out and patiently answered all our questions regarding incentives, time frame, advantages of different manufacturers. There was no feeling of being pressured into doing anything. He explained everything in a factual manner. He also calculated how well solar would work for us based on our usage, angle of our roof, as well as any obstructions in the area that could block the sun. Fortunately we were in an excellent position regarding all those items. They quickly designed a system and gave us a quote. We went to work setting up the financial end of things. There were a number of incentives offered by the feds and the state which they explained to us. We had some questions for them which they answered quickly. Once the financing thru the Mass Solar Loan program was worked out they came out and started the installation. The installation took a couple days and they worked well with the local folks regarding permitting and with National Grid to get our electric meter swapped out. After everything was online and they had been paid, they still promptly answered any questions we had. In short, if you are thinking of exploring solar you can't make a better choice than Brightstar Solar. They are local, experienced, knowledgeable and responsive.
